    Emmaus purchased two days ago. unfamiliar with this brand I thought that given the quality of finish, solid feel of knobs and buttons, the number of I / O, I could take the risk to pay the 30 euros posted for this product !

    what a nice surprise when I plugged in: a warm, well defined bass, harmonic distortion without a treat.

    obviously my first reflex was to come and see if the brand of the device was on my favorite site to find out what that thought my cyber-colleagues: 2 kisskool effect! j'immaginait viel not a machine like this one could still side so high! and I saw me as I came across a vintage tool that should follow me for a few years of listening pleasure.

    Well, I stop the blabla (I does not support in general!) and I made a description of the Corny:

    front:

    - Headphones

    - Speaker selector A / B: A + B / off
    - Selector "speaker EQ" 45 / off / 70 (I do not comrend What's the point: at least 45 low but the sound goes majoritée on one side and 70 on the bass are present but much too high in my opinion )

    - Adjustable low
    - Acute setting (no media, but frankly I do not touch even more so those two sound is well defined)

    - Button infra-sonic (like: What's the point? The sound does not seem to be modified)
    - Single button
    - Button low level (lower gain entry?. I see not too useful since it takes up the volume to compensate! A more functional kind of mute perhaps?)
    - Loundness button (a true loudness that does not distort the sound excessive and can give the boost and the image brightness on the old vinyl records for example)

    - Rec-selector to / tuner / phono / tape 1 / 2 tape
    - A phono imput-selector / 2 phono / tuner / aux / tape 1 / 2 tape
    - Volume knob / balance

    - VU meter that displays only the power output in watts (so do not take it especially for the 2 ° step déjas the wall that I tremble!)

    Rear:

    input / output (while RCA):

    - LAB in / preamp out in normal and connected by jumper (for the bridge, but I understand nothing!)

    - Tape 1 play / rec CAR and / or DIN
    - 2 tape play / rec

    - In the
    - In tuner
    - Phono 1
    - 2 phono

    - A and B speaker outputs (or 4) on pin standard.

    selectors: Soft clipping (clipping) and SLC (I do not know what it was used and it does not seem modiffier sound)

    that's it. a very good amp built for the pleasure of the listener. merit of good speakers.
